Output 975520b8211422808efc3c33d7d229974a107e4780a56f2d5a49adf90468093b:0

value
595181
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d9863b44bba94696c15a3581b48496f15145478 OP_EQUALVERIFY OP_CHECKSIG
address
1MCgtbq7yFz5qH9PKVZ2pt3i8XRDcSkWKH
transaction
975520b8211422808efc3c33d7d229974a107e4780a56f2d5a49adf90468093b
spent
true